Zusammenfassung: | The present invention relates to a method for stably and continuously mass-producing an inorganic nanofiber web at low temperature through electrospinning of a spinning solution containing oxidizing metal salt and nitrocellulose and then low-temperature firing. Therefore, according to the present invention, provided is a method for manufacturing an inorganic nanofiber web at low temperature which, after dissolving one or two or more types of oxidizing metal salts in a solvent to form a precursor composition, nitrocellulose is added to the precursor composition and stirred continuously to prepare a spinning solution for electrospinning, and then the spinning solution is supplied to the electrospinning device and spun to form a nanoweb, which is then annealed at 80 to 300℃.
